A military helicopter crash near Salado killed two soldiers yesterday afternoon, igniting a significant fire roughly 50 miles north of Austin. The Army AH-64 Apache, a powerful twin-engine attack helicopter stationed at Fort Hood, went down around 1:30 PM Wednesday.

Flames and thick plumes of smoke rose from the crash site, visible for miles across the Central Texas landscape. Emergency responders flooded the area following urgent 911 calls, but Bell County Sheriffs Office confirmed both service members on board were pronounced dead at the scene. Their identities remain undisclosed as authorities prioritize notifying their families, a standard protocol following such a devastating event. This incident marks a tragic day for the broader Texas military community, especially those with direct connections to Fort Hood.
